STC SA12204WI
FAA DRS lists SA12204WI as Current · Reissued, held by Air Tractor Inc., for Air Tractor AT-400, Air Tractor AT-400A, and Air Tractor AT-401, and 15 more aircraft configurations. Recorded change: Wing Spar Cap manufacturing process change. Snapshot dated June 30, 2026.
Recorded modification
What the FAA record covers
Wing Spar Cap manufacturing process change.
SA12204WI identifies the approval, recorded holder, named aircraft, and modification scope. It does not confirm kit availability, serial-number effectivity, data rights, price, or installation authority.
Applicability
Aircraft named in FAA DRS
Named aircraft: Air Tractor AT-400, Air Tractor AT-400A, and Air Tractor AT-401, and 15 more aircraft configurations. Confirm the approved model list, serial effectivity, configuration, and certificate revision.
